I <br />I <br />I <br />I <br /> <br />(f) <br /> <br />Property previously assessed for a permanent street <br />will be given full credit and will not be assessed for <br />the M.S.A. project being assessed. <br /> <br />Property previously assessed for a partial street will <br />be given credit for the amount previously paid <br />oonverted to current dollar value by the ENR Index. <br /> <br />If at a later date a lot or parcel is split or <br />subdivided, each new lot will be assessed a unit <br />cost/adjusted. <br /> <br />I <br />I <br /> <br />Formula for assessing typical street cost as part of an <br />M.S.A. street project: <br /> <br />(typical street cost) x (benefit factor) - (previous <br />assessments/current value) = amount to be assessed for <br />typical street. <br /> <br />I <br />I <br /> <br />F) <br /> <br /> M.S.A. Street/Co.unty Road Cost Apportionment Formula: <br /> <br /> Total cost of improvement- amount to be assessed for <br /> typical street = M.S.A. Construction Fund Obligation. <br /> <br />Policies Relating to Lateral Extensions: <br /> <br />I <br />I <br />I <br /> <br />(i) <br /> <br />(2) <br /> <br />Existing Subdivisions - No lateral service shall be extended <br />to any existing subdivision until such time as service is <br />required to eliminate a public health hazard and trunk <br />service is available and has been assessed to the subject <br />property. At such time as trunk service is available, <br />laterals may be extended as outlined in Section 210.01.5 of <br />the City Code. <br /> <br />Unsubdivided Land - No lateral service shall be extended to <br />any unsubdivided lands until such time as the following <br />criteria have beenmet: <br /> <br />(a) Trunk service will be available and assessed to the <br /> benefited proper~es. <br /> <br />(b) ~he subject property shall be platted in accordance <br /> with the subdivision regulations of the City of Ramsey. <br /> <br />(c) <br /> <br />Lateral service may be extended to areas where trunk <br />service is not available if the petitioners agree to <br />pay all the costs for necessary trunk extensions on an <br />interim basis and subdivide the property in accordance <br />with (b) above. <br /> <br />(3) <br /> <br />Public Property - Ali public property shall be subject to <br />the same restrictions as established for existing <br />subdivisions including assessments for all trunk facilities. <br /> <br />G) Hookup Policies: <br /> <br />(1) <br /> <br />Existing Subdivisions - It shall be the responsibility of <br />the owner to connect to the public utilities, i.e., sewer, <br />water, within one (1) year of the date of service <br /> <br /> <br />
